      Yes it’s possible and this is how I would do it if I had band members to share the work load yet I am the one that’s in control of all backing tracks.
      Just email the audio tracks to the people you need to do the work or do a full backup of your device and send them this file , they load the songs or restore full backup in to their ST3 software and do the time consuming text editing and syncing of the songs they need , then when they are happy they COPY ALL in the editor of all the text and time codes, and save to NOTEPAD on their device then email you back the text of all songs , all you do is copy all, in the notepad and paste to your ST3 Job done. Then after a while make a full backup and share it with your band members so you have multiple devices that are identical on stage for backup while yours is the one you use as a master to perform with.

      What Damir did not mention is that you can share songs with other band members. Enter Edit mode in the song list, select the songs you want to share and hit the share button in the toolbar.
